Sapura Industrial Supports Joint Venture for Lithium Battery Plant in Kedah
Sapura Industrial Berhad plans to provide funding to SIB ZZT Sdn Bhd for its lithium battery components facility in Kedah. This financial assistance is critical to avoid project delays and ensure compliance with customer commitments.

Sapura Industrial Berhad (SIB) intends to finance its 51%-owned joint venture, SIB ZZT Sdn Bhd, for the completion of a lithium battery precision components plant in Gurun, Kedah. The estimated project cost is RM54.1 million, including RM11.4 million for design and construction and RM41.4 million for machinery.
The funding will serve as interim support until external banking facilities can be drawn down, allowing the facility to begin operations by August 2026. The project is expected to fulfill supply agreements with EVE Malaysia, contributing to the production of components for electric vehicles and energy storage systems. Delays in this funding could impact manufacturing timelines and contractual obligations.
